Latest Patents

Ralph Habiger's prominent patent, titled "Contact pin for pressing into a printed circuit board and contact arrangement," focuses on an electrically conductive contact pin designed for press-fitting into a PCB in the Z-direction. This innovative contact pin features a press-fit zone that includes a central crosspiece area, flanked by two wing areas. Each wing area facilitates secure connections, ensuring optimal electrical conductivity. The specified dimensions and structural design of the crosspiece and ear areas contribute significantly to the functionality and stability of the contact pin.
